Hay Music has two interesting concerts coming up.
The first is Connect Four at St Mary's Church - four hands on one piano keyboard, playing Holst's Planet Suite, Rachmaninoff, Debussy, Philip Wilby, and a piece by Emmanuel Chabrier and Andre Messager. The two players are Nigel Clayton and Imma Setiadi, and tickets are £20, or £10 for under 25s. The concert is on Friday 15th March, and the doors open at 6.30pm for a 7pm start.
Then up at the Castle there is harp music on Friday 4th April, also starting at 7pm. Alis Huws and members of Sinfonia Cymru will be playing as a harp quintet. They are starting with an illustrated introduction to the pieces they are going to play, followed by the pieces themselves - these are Song of the Lark by Charles Rochester Young, Quintet by Guy Ropartz, Song for an Ancient Tree by Eloise Glynn and Concert a cinq by Joseph Jongen.
This concert is £15, or £7.50 for the under 25s.
